Enterprise Products Partners L.P. is one of the largest publicly traded partnerships and a leading North American provider of midstream energy services to producers and consumers of natural gas, NGLs, crude oil, refined products and petrochemicals. Our services include: natural gas gathering, treating, processing, transportation and storage; NGL transportation, fractionation, storage and import and export terminals; crude oil gathering, transportation, storage and terminals; petrochemical and refined products transportation, storage and terminals; and a marine transportation business that operates primarily on the United States inland and Intracoastal Waterway systems. The partnership's assets include approximately 50,000 miles of pipelines; 260 million barrels of storage capacity for NGLs, crude oil, refined products and petrochemicals; and 14 billion cubic feet of natural gas storage capacity.

JOB SUMMARY & RESPONSIBILITIES
The Material Handler is responsible for loading Dried Distillers Grains, Bioethanol, POET Distillers Corn Oil, POET Wet Distillers, Distillers Syrup, or Biomass into trucks and rail cars. Team members in this position use mechanical equipment, meters or scales as well as computers and software equipment when loading products to ensure a timely delivery and product safety. Based on training provided, the Material Handler may also complete the grading of grain products or biomass.
Load trucks and rail cars with feed and fuel products of POET bioprocessing facilities using mechanical equipment, meters and scales as required to ensure timely delivery of products.

POET Grain is a leader in the grain market, buying nearly a billion bushels of grain annually from over 30,000 local farmers. When we show up to work at POET Grain, it's our job to meet our customers' needs as efficiently as possible while buying grain at the best possible value for POET.
As a Grain Merchandiser, you will have the chance to work directly with some of America's best farmers, commercial grain companies, and look for other grain merchandising opportunities in our draw areas. This role combines producer engagement, customer service, and market analysis in a fast-paced, team-oriented environment.

JOB SUMMARY & RESPONSIBILITIES
The Instrumentation & Electrical Technician is responsible for troubleshooting and identifying root-cause issues, repairing or replacing parts and rewiring and installing related instrument/electrical goods at the bioprocessing facility. The Instrumentation & Electrical Technician ensures that all work performed follows electrical codes and tests and inspects and repairs issues when they occur. Team members in this position will communicate any problems or concerns to the management team. This role is also responsible for reviewing all electrical procedures for the bioprocessing facility, assisting in developing pertinent electrical programs and training team members. Continuous plant operation includes 24/7 schedules. Team member must be able to meet call-in requirements as needed.
Schedule: Day shift, Monday-Thursday (on-call rotation every 7 weeks)
DURING A TYPICAL DAY
Troubleshoot and identify a root cause, repair, or replace parts, rewire and install related instrument/electrical goods including conduit and/or wiring.
Ensure that all work performed is completed by following all local electrical codes. Including 4160V, 480V, 220V, 110V, 24V DC and 4-20 mA loops and circuits as applicable to the location.
Troubleshoot PLC/DCS I/O including 4-20mA loops, 120V/24DC I/O.
Responsible for all preventative and proactive electrical maintenance and compliance procedures.
Assist with emergency and scheduled shutdowns while performing regular mechanical duties as directed.
Calibrate, configure, and repair of measurement/control instruments for flow, level, pressure, temperature, and pH including associated valves and valve actuators.
Understand electrical and instrumentation equipment associated with plant processing equipment.
Possess a strong understanding of motor control circuits and electric motors.

The Pipeline Technician maintains and operates refined product pipelines, crude oil pipelines, pump stations and all of the associated equipment such as pumps, motor operated valves, pressure switches, electric motors, transmitters, vibration switches, electronic controls and pressure regulators. The Pipeline Technician performs mechanical functions and duties of inspecting, checking, troubleshooting, repairing, and replacing all mechanical equipment in order to maintain high levels of safe and productive equipment performance.
Other respon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
* Routine maintenance of centrifugal pumps and electric motors such as bearing and seal replacements, alignments, couplings, sumps, fans, drain piping modifications, etc.
* Maintenance on other mechanical equipment such as block valves, control valves, air compressors, valve actuators, etc.
* Maintain, troubleshoot and repair of instrumentation, valves, and electrical systems for manned and remote pipeline facilities (up to 2400V).
* Assist with replacement of pumps, motors, valves, and other equipment as needed, including foundation work, initial alignment, testing, and startup.

Green Plains Inc. (NASDAQ:GPRE) is a leading biorefining company advancing the transition to a low-carbon world through the production of renewable fuels and sustainable, high-impact ingredients. The company leverages agricultural, biological, and fermentation expertise to transform annually renewable crops into low-carbon energy and sustainable feedstocks. Green Plains is actively deploying carbon capture and storage (CCS) solutions at three of its facilities this year.
